> Am 2014-08-10 16:16, schrieb i...@iqmaak.nl:
> > In Sogo Webmail I'm only able to choose between English/Deutsch/Magyar on
> the
> > loginpage, although the loginpage is correctly shown in Dutch (my
> language).
> > Inside webmail (under preferences) I'm also only able to choose from these
> 3
> > languages.
> > Webmail itself is shown in English.
> > 
> > In sogo.conf I've these two options set to include Dutch:
> > 
> >     SOGoLanguage = Dutch;
> >     SOGoSupportedLanguages = (
> >         English,
> >         German,
> >         Hungarian,
> >         Dutch
> >     );
> > 
> > It's a freshly installed SoGo 2.2.7 on Ubuntu 12.04 LTS server.
> > 
> > What can I do to make webmail available in Dutch?
> > 
> 
> As Dutch is in the list of available translations, you only have to stop
> and start sogod after changing SOGoSupportedLanguages config option.
> Warning: restart is not sufficient.
> And restart memcached.
